Museum Casa Maria Mariá is located in União dos Palmares, Alagoas, Brazil. Dedicated to the memory of Maria Mariá, a significant figure in the preservation of Afro-Brazilian culture and history, this museum features a collection of historical objects, documents, and artifacts that highlight the local heritage and the resistance of Black communities, particularly related to the Quilombo dos Palmares. Visitors can explore the museum’s cultural space, which is well-maintained and often hosts educational events. Tours typically last around an hour, providing a comprehensive overview of Maria Mariá’s impact and the region’s history.

The museum showcases items central to Afro-Brazilian culture and activism. Exhibits include educational materials that detail the struggles of the Black community in Brazil, alongside significant artifacts reflecting the history of the Quilombo dos Palmares.
